by Craig Cunninghaml to r: Ashley Liu (Toronto), Travis Remmert (Iowa), Adrian Pitt (Sydney).
If you've ever won a seat and trip from PokerStars, or even if you've railbirded a friend online, the chat box is filled with familiar chatter after the prize bubble is burst. "No ****in way!" "I can't believe this!" Yessssssssssssss!" "See you in Vegas!" Ashley Liu (1s) and Travis Remmert (2s) sat next to each other for the first five hours, but until I asked how they qualified, they didn't know that indeed they had both qualified in the same event on PokerStars. They may well have typed see you in Vegas! in the chat box after they won their seat to the Main Event. From the same event to sitting side by side at their first table in the Main Event: what are the odds of that? Adrian Pitt hails from Sydney and qualified through PokerStars $3 re-buy tourney. He made fast friends with Travis and Ashley, and they laughed and chatted hand after hand after hand.Tommi Romppainen from Sweden must have been a bit bewildered as all of the chatter went back and forth to his right by his fellow PokerStars qualifiers. He couldn't turn off the chat feature and didn't bring out the noise-cancelling headphones, so he must have been fine to take it all in. His stack was in good shape, so he didn't seem to mind.
Cliff Conners (center) sat in the 9s next to Jason Lester. Lester won his first WSOP bracelet this year, but Cliff was hardly intimidated. This 1k FPP qualifier was more than holding his own and hardly intimidated by his surroundings. Plattsburgh, New York is almost as far away from Las Vegas as you can get in America, just a stone's throw from Vermont and Canada. Cliff doesn't look out of place; he looks like he's lived at these tables in Las Vegas all his life.
